More species than previously believed live in Polar Sea

''The polar oceans are not biological deserts after all. A marine census released Monday documented 7,500 species in the Antarctic and 5,500 in the Arctic, including several hundred that researchers believe could be new to science.
...
As many as 235 species were found in both polar seas, including five whale species, six sea birds and nearly 100 species of crustaceans.
